
On 04/04/2015 07:12 AM, Paul Kocialkowski wrote:
This may happen when using an USB1 device on a controller that only supports USB2 (e.g. EHCI). Reading the first descriptor will fail (read 0 byte), so we can abort the process at this point instead of failing later and wasting time.
FYI, this patch breaks USB keyboard (or perhaps any USB 1.x device) support on the RPi.
diff --git a/common/usb.c b/common/usb.c
@@ -956,7 +956,7 @@ int usb_new_device(struct usb_device *dev) */ #ifndef CONFIG_USB_XHCI err = usb_get_descriptor(dev, USB_DT_DEVICE, 0, desc, 64);
- if (err < 0) {
- if (err < sizeof(struct usb_device_descriptor)) { debug("usb_new_device: usb_get_descriptor() failed\n"); return -EIO; }
The value returned here is 8 not 18 (the sizeof the descriptor), so the code bails out with an error.
Given the description of what this patch is attempting to achieve, shouldn't the replacement check be:
if (err <= 0) {
My guess for why the value 8 is returned is because the device's maxpacket is 8, and the DWC2 driver only attempts to transfer 1 packet because the requested transfer size is 64, and the default packet size is 64, which means 1 packet. Note that DWC2 HW (perhaps unlike e.g. EHCI) requires the driver to specify the number of packets transferred, not a byte count. However, I haven't validated that yet. My device is a USB 1.x FS keyboard.
